Glenn Wood

Mr. Glenn Wood, age 83, of Creston, NC died on Saturday, December 7, 2013 at his residence. Mr. Wood was born on January 25, 1930 in Ashe County to George and Flossie Ham Wood. Mr. Wood was preceded in death by his parents, four brothers, George Wood, Jr., Bruce Wood, Bob Wood, Todd Wood, one sister, Marie Mahaffey, one son Tom Wood and his wife, Pearl Wood. Mr. Wood owned and operated Wood Cable Vision for 15 years. He enjoyed farming, sawmilling and bee keeping. Mr. Wood was a gifted musician playing the guitar, banjo and at one time he and his sisters had a radio program. Glenn was a member of the Creston United Methodist Church.
